Ziemba Releases Folk-Pop Single 'The Perfect Rose' Recorded in California Studio

publication · 2026-03-21

Artist Ziemba released a new single titled 'The Perfect Rose' in spring 2024. The track was recorded at Tropico Beauty Studio in Glendale, California, with musicians including guitarist Will Segerstrom, drummer Andrew Maguire, and bassist Jay Heiselmann. Additional contributions came from cellist Cornelia Babbitt and flautist Elizabeth LoPiccolo. The song originated during a cross-country drive in fall 2022 following personal challenges, and was developed at her sister's home in Woodland, California. The composition blends folk and pop elements, exploring themes of movement, identity, and emotional duality through its musical structure.
